> Skip the use of work queue and call musb_dma_completion() directly from
> DMA callback context.
> 
> Here follows measurements on a Snowball board with ondemand governor active.
> 
> Performance using work queue:
> (105 MB) copied, 6.23758 s, 16.8 MB/s
> (105 MB) copied, 5.7151 s, 18.3 MB/s
> (105 MB) copied, 5.83583 s, 18.0 MB/s
> (105 MB) copied, 5.93611 s, 17.7 MB/s
> 
> Performance without work queue
> (105 MB) copied, 5.62173 s, 18.7 MB/s
> (105 MB) copied, 5.61811 s, 18.7 MB/s
> (105 MB) copied, 5.57817 s, 18.8 MB/s
> (105 MB) copied, 5.58549 s, 18.8 MB/s
